    Ronny Lerner  /  Dec 2, 2016  /  Cricket

    Australian coach Darren Lehmann tells unhappy Glenn Maxwell to 'make some runs'

    Australian coach Darren Lehmann tells unhappy Glenn Maxwell to 'make some runs'

    Former Victorian wicketkeeper Darren Berry has likened the festering Glenn Maxwell-Matthew Wade feud to a "pimple getting squeezed to the top".

    Australian coach Darren Lehmann has joined a growing chorus of cricketers in sending a blunt message to loose cannon Glenn Maxwell: "make some runs".

    Lehmann's message came as former Victorian wicketkeeper Darren Berry likened the festering Glenn Maxwell-Matthew Wade feud to a "pimple getting squeezed to the top".

    At a media conference on Thursday, Maxwell was highly critical of his state captain, describing batting at No.6 behind Wade in the Victorian Sheffield Shield order as "painful".

    "The wicketkeeper should be batting at seven unless you're trying to squeeze an extra bowler into your line-up," Maxwell said.

    His comments have gone down like a lead balloon with his Victorian teammates, after he said it affected his chance to break into the Australian Test side.

    However Lehmann said Maxwell was never in the running for the recent Adelaide Test against South Africa because he simply wasn't making enough runs.

    "No. Because he hasn't made 100 for the last two years. You need to make 100," Lehmann said.

    "Are you going to pick a bloke that hasn't made 100 for two years?"

    Berry suggested that the tension between the two players had probably gone on for a while now, but accused Maxwell of a selfish attitude.

    "What we might be seeing playing out here might be the pimple getting squeezed to the top," Berry told SEN on Friday.

    "We don't really know what's going on in the inner sanctum. We all speculate in the media (but) unless you're in the locker room you don't really know.

    "But what I'm reading, what I'm hearing, is that pimple that was probably an under-surface pimple now has got a lot of pus in it and it's getting squeezed.

    "Glenn, you've missed the mark there I'm sorry ... that's 'me me me' stuff, isn't it?

    "It's a team sport and he's batting at six, Cameron White's batting behind him at seven. Cameron White didn't come out and criticise Matthew Wade.

    "No doubt as captain Matthew Wade may have used a little license because he wanted to get back in the Australian side, so I understand where Glenn's coming from there, but to come out publicly and say (those things) ... you just don't do it."

    Berry said Wade wouldn't be happy with Maxwell's comments and the situation would ensure an awkward environment in the Australian change rooms if, as expected, the pair line up against New Zealand at the SCG on Sunday in the first Chappell-Hadlee one-dayer.

    The former South Australian coach even predicted potential fireworks between the two players and strongly suggested that national coach Darren Lehmann and/or captain Steve Smith make them sort out their differences before the series opener.

    "I'm tipping there'll either be a Mexican standoff or there'll be a clash of the titans," Berry said.

    "I would just say, 'let's sort this out. What's the go? Bang, we're now playing for Australia, clear the decks and let's go'.

    "Go out and have a little cold one and a chat and say, 'what's going on?'

    "What I'm detecting is that Maxwell is not happy behind the scenes, clearly the Vics aren't happy with him and this has just raised the tension."

    Berry also said there was a chance that Maxwell would not be playing for Victoria next season.
